Features:
Manufactured from 1/4" hard coated and scratch resistant polycarbonate
Tinted, multi-position, dual scooped "Comfort Flow" vents to allow airflow and reduce dust in the cab
Adjustable airflow with unique vent design
Includes rubber gasket for a tighter seal
TRR (Tool-less Rapid Release) mounting system allows installation and removal in seconds
